Biography
A fixture on New York's spoken-word scene long before he entered
the recording booth, Saul Williams made a name for himself in the
late '90s with a series of incendiary 12-inch singles and as the
star of the movie Slam. His commanding baritone evoked the
stylings of a chastising preacher, and his moral and intellectual
certitude made him an impressive, and unusual, musical force. By
